1. Composition of Production Line
A standard UV curing station integrates seamlessly into existing finishing lines. Its core composition includes: an infrared/thermal pre-conditioning zone (optional for solvent evaporation), the main UV lamp housing module(s) with high-power mercury or amalgam lamps, an efficient exhaust and cooling system, a conveyor system (belt or roller), and a centralized power supply and control cabinet.

2. Product Description
This industrial-grade UV curing machine is engineered for the rapid and complete curing of solvent-based (oil-based) coatings, inks, and adhesives. Utilizing intense ultraviolet light to trigger an instant photopolymerization reaction, it transforms liquid films into durable, cross-linked solid finishes within seconds, vastly outperforming traditional thermal drying methods in speed, quality, and floor space efficiency.

4. Application
Specifically designed for curing solvent-based coatings and systems on: Wood & Furniture (top coats, primers, fillers), Metal (industrial coatings, wire enamels), Plastic (hard coatings, graphics), Printed Materials (overprint varnishes, specialty inks), and Automotive/Industrial adhesives.

5. Customization
To perfectly match your production process, we offer extensive customization options. These include: custom machine width and length, choice of UV lamp type and power density, integration of specific pre- or post-heating zonestailored conveyor types (e.g., fixture chain for 3D parts), and curing tunnel inertization (Nitrogen) for oxygen-sensitive formulations.

9. FAQ

  • Q: Can this UV system cure thick or heavily pigmented solvent-based coatings?

    • A: Curing depth can be a challenge. The solution often involves customizable lamp configurations (higher power, specific wavelength) and/or adjustable conveyor speed. Sample testing is recommended.

  • Q: Is it safe? How is ozone managed?

    • A: Safety interlocks prevent exposure to UV light. The system includes a dedicated exhaust to remove generated ozone and heat, venting it safely outside, in compliance with workplace safety standards.

  • Q: What maintenance is required?

    • A: Main maintenance involves periodic lamp replacement (lifespan 1000-3000 hours) and reflector cleaning. Our design allows for easy access to facilitate these tasks.
